Resumen:
ABSTRACT Aspergillus section Nigri populations isolated from seven growing regions from Argentina were characterized by sequencing in order to identify species responsible for ochratoxin A (OTA) and fumonisins (FBs) production. Sequences of genes encoding calmodulin, â-tubulin, the second largest subunit of RNA polymerase II and translation elongation factor 1 alpha were analysed. The phylogenetic analysis showed the presence of six lineages: A. carbonarius, A. tubingensis, A. niger, A. japonicus, A. homomorphus and A. foetidus grouped in four major clusters.  The molecular tools used allowed the identification for the first time of A. homomorphus from vineyards. The OTA production confirmed the importance of A. carbonarius as the main ochratoxigenic species isolated and, in a variable degree, of A. niger and A. tubingensis, which resulted by far the most occurring species on grapes in Argentina. The only strains able to produce OTA and fumonisins (B2-B4) belong to A. niger cluster.
